You’ve observed the following returns on SkyNet Data Corporation’s stock over the past five years: 12 percent, –12 percent, 19 percent, 24 percent, and 10 percent. Suppose the average inflation rate over this period was 2.5 percent, and the average T-bill rate over the period was 3.2 percent. a. What was the average real return on the stock? (Do not round intermediate calculations and enter your answer as a percent rounded to 2 decimal places, e.g., 32.16.) Average real return _____________% b. What was the average nominal risk premium on the stock? (Do not round intermediate calculations and enter your answer as a percent rounded to 1 decimal place, e.g., 32.1.) Average nominal risk premium ____________%
Explanation / Answer
a. the average real return on the stock = Average return (12-12+19+24+10) / 5 - inflation rate 2.5
=10.60 - 2.5= 8.10%
b. the average nominal risk premium on the stock= Average return (12-12+19+24+10) / 5 - T-bill rate 3.2
=10.60 - 3.2 = 7.40%
